Runbook: health checks on the Corvasse plugin gateway. All plugin backends sit behind the shared load balancer, which probes each instance over the internal health endpoint. A backend is ejected after consecutive failures and re-admitted after consecutive successes; plugins must respond within the probe timeout or they will flap. Do not perform heavy work in your health handler. When tuning your plugin's startup delay, match it against the balancer's probe settings, shown below.

deployment values, bahop-tahog:
[kasvan]
port = 11211
team = kasdor
host = kasvan.orvexforge.example
region = lower-3
access_code = ac_76e68d
timeout_ms = 2000

## Tuning

The receipt mailer (Almsgate) batches donation receipts and sends through the Thornquay relay. On-call: if the queue backs up, resist the urge to crank batch size — the relay rate-limits per connection, and bigger batches just mean bigger retries. Scale worker count first, then shorten the flush interval. Dedupe window must stay longer than the retry horizon or donors get duplicate receipts, which generates tickets. All knobs live in one place and are read at worker start. Current production values follow.

tuning table, kajop-yafof:
QUOTAS = {
    "wenath": 10,
    "ulaael": 5,
}

# Flaglight Rollouts — Approvals

Quick version for on-call: any rollout touching more than 5% of traffic needs an approval in Flaglight before the ramp continues. Kill switches don't need approval — just flip them and note it in the incident channel. Scheduled ramps pause automatically if error budget burns hot. If you're stuck at 2 a.m. with a pending approval, there's one person authorized to override, and that's the approver below.

account owner for tagep-bafof: Norael Gilax Juleth